Flight simulator plugin integration guide
This document describes how flight simulators (MSFS, X-Plane, P3D, FSX) can push flight data to PERTI's VATSWIM API.
PERTI receives real-time flight data from simulator plugins to track position, detect OOOI events, and update flight state. The integration supports multiple simulator platforms through a unified SDK architecture.
| Simulator | Platform | API | Plugin Location |
| Microsoft Flight Simulator 2020/2024 | Windows | SimConnect | /integrations/flight-sim/msfs/ |
| X-Plane 11/12 | Windows/macOS/Linux | XPLM DataRefs | /integrations/flight-sim/xplane/ |
| Prepar3D v4/v5 | Windows | SimConnect | /integrations/flight-sim/p3d/ |
| FSX/FSX:SE | Windows | SimConnect (legacy) | /integrations/flight-sim/fsx/ |
Simulator plugins use the existing SWIM ingest endpoints:
| Endpoint | Purpose |
POST /api/swim/v1/ingest/track | Position updates |
POST /api/swim/v1/ingest/acars | OOOI events (via ACARS endpoint) |

Simulator plugins can detect OOOI events using the hybrid detection strategy:
| Event | Detection Criteria |
| OUT | GS > 5 kts, leaving parking zone |
| OFF | GS > 60 kts, AGL > 50 ft |
| ON | GS < 200 kts, AGL < 100 ft, touchdown detected |
| IN | GS < 5 kts, entering parking zone |

1. Collect position updates for 5-10 seconds
2. Flush batch on:
- OOOI event detected (immediate)
- 100 tracks buffered (max batch)
- 10 seconds elapsed
- Disconnect event
| SimVar | Purpose |
PLANE LATITUDE | Aircraft latitude |
PLANE LONGITUDE | Aircraft longitude |
PLANE ALTITUDE | Altitude MSL |
PLANE ALT ABOVE GROUND | AGL for OOOI detection |
GROUND VELOCITY | Ground speed |
PLANE HEADING DEGREES MAGNETIC | Heading |
VERTICAL SPEED | Vertical rate |
GEAR HANDLE POSITION | Gear state |
BRAKE PARKING POSITION | Parking brake |
SIM ON GROUND | Ground contact |

| DataRef | Purpose |
sim/flightmodel/position/latitude | Aircraft latitude |
sim/flightmodel/position/longitude | Aircraft longitude |
sim/flightmodel/position/elevation | Altitude MSL |
sim/flightmodel/position/y_agl | AGL |
sim/flightmodel/position/groundspeed | Ground speed |
sim/flightmodel/position/mag_psi | Magnetic heading |
sim/flightmodel/position/vh_ind | Vertical speed |
sim/cockpit2/controls/gear_handle_down | Gear state |
sim/cockpit2/controls/parking_brake_ratio | Parking brake |
sim/flightmodel/failures/onground_any | Ground contact |

The server uses airport geometry polygons for authoritative OOOI detection:
| Zone | OOOI Relevance |
PARKING | OUT/IN detection |
GATE | OUT/IN detection |
APRON | Transition zone |
TAXIWAY | Taxi detection |
HOLD | Departure sequencing |
RUNWAY | OFF/ON detection |
The stored procedure sp_ProcessZoneDetectionBatch at /adl/migrations/oooi/007_oooi_batch_v3.sql provides authoritative OOOI detection based on position and zone geometry.
